A note from the Russian Embassy in Riga has been sent to the Latvian Foreign Ministry after “another act of vandalism” against the Soviet monument in Jekabpils. This was announced by the official representative of the Russian Foreign Ministry Maria Zakharova.
She noted that the “barbaric act” was committed on February 24. The embassy reacted and sent a note to the Latvian Foreign Ministry. As the chairman of the Jekabpils Veterans Support Society Lidiya Amosova clarified, a cannon disappeared from the pedestal of the Soviet military.
“Our embassy in Riga immediately reacted to this barbaric act, sent a protest note to the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of the Republic of Latvia, demanded that the Latvian authorities take all necessary measures to investigate this crime, attract the perpetrators, and eliminate its consequences in accordance with the Russian-Latvian intergovernmental agreement”, – said Zakharova, quoted by RIA Novosti.
The memorial to the Soviet wars in Jekabpils was opened in 1976.
